I want to drive a servo rc motor I just purchased, I am a newbie in the electronics world.

I would just like to test out the servo motor first and actually get it to move.

So far I have figured out I need a basic diagram for the circuit, I have consulted the servo motor data sheet, I know I need an oscillator, some transistors, a breadboard and a micro controller, not sure what else yet.

It is possible to drive it without a micro controller right?

I will be using the amicus micro controller.

Any suggestions?

Best Answer

It is possible. You need to generate a square wave. To change the angle of the servo, you should be able to adjust the pulse width of the wave as well. A simple way to do this is with a 555 timer.
